Metal detectors installed in Maafushi prison to prevent smuggling of cell phones

The government is implementing measures to stop smuggling of mobile phones into Maafushi prison.

Two metal detectors have been installed at Maafufushi prison to prevent smuggling of mobile phones into the facility, revealed Minister of Homeland Security and Technology Ali Ihusaan today.

In an interview with state media outlet Public Service Media (PSM), Minister Ihusan revealed that phones and drugs are found in almost every cell on average.

He also noted that scam calls often originate from prison cells and that steps are now being taken to curb this activity.

"Last week, we installed two metal detectors. Next month, we will acquire a body scanning machine. We are currently working on this," said the Minister.

He added that after stopping the entry of phones into the prison, the next step would be preventing scams within society.

Minister Ihusaan said that the police and Bank of Maldives (BML) are working in collaboration to achieve this goal.
